I have a very simple xml file, where some elements have "name" childs. <name> contains a string wich I must get, starting from the parent element.
<schemaVersion> <name>0</name> <schemaGraph> <factNode> <id>99</id> <name>Shipment</name> <tableName>shipment</tableName> </factNode> <dimension> <id>0</id> <name>Date</name> <tableName>date</tableName> </dimension> </schemaGraph> </schemaVersion> I can select a node and get the referring element, but I cannot select the name starting from that element. If I select factNode, and xelement = factNode, //I create the xpath XPath xPathSelector = DocumentHelper.createXPath("//name"); // I want to select the name starting from factNode List results = xPathSelector.selectNodes(xelement); // I get the node Node node = (Node) results.get(0); //Here I get the string stringa = node.getText(); I always get all the name occurencies, and the first is always the /schemaVersion/name. I want only one result: /schemaversion/factNode/name instead of all //name occurrencies. The DOM4J docs says: selectNodes public List selectNodes(Object context) selectNodes performs this XPath expression on the given Node or List of Nodes instances appending all the results together into a single list. Parameters: context - is either a node or a list of nodes on which to evalute the XPath Returns: the results of all the XPath evaluations as a single list Where is my mistake? How can I do what I want?
